A man accused of beating two women with a metal rod is indicted by a grand jury.
24-year old William Kirkland of Williamsburg is charged with first-degree assault, theft by unlawful taking and first-degree criminal mischief.
Kirkland is accused of severely beating both his grandmother and wife last month over a set of car keys.
Police say Kirkland was mad because his grandmother would not let him use her car.
Both women were hospitalized.
Kirkland is scheduled back in court on December 14th.
